  12. In my zero facts, highly biased (because I'm on the Athens sailing as well and I'm being positive!!), but humble opinion.... I think Princess and Virgin has spoken to what Royal might do. It's all about the $$$$, and Royal out of all the cruise lines are so focused on the bottom line. Money will rule their decision 100% in my imo. I checked all segments from Brisbane, Hong Kong, Shanghai and Singapore... lot's of cabins available, Serenade is definitely not even close to capacity. Europe starting with the Athens-Istanbul segment is very full. And looking further into the other Europe itineraries pretty much sold out. This was also suggested with Princess and Virgin, whereby their ships were not at capacity in Asia, but very much in capacity in Europe. Which cruises are easiest to cancel? The full Europe sailings or the emptier Asia sailings? So to me it makes sense getting the ship to Europe on time, and hopefully that means Athens. I foresee Royal going south around Oz just like Virgin and Princess.... less fuel, shorter distance, less time to travel, less cancellations, less refunds to cruisers, just way easier to manage vs. going all the way to Dubai and then screwing up the first few Europe sailings.   15. Older ships are 100% profitable... they have zero debt. I asked Capt Mathias about this last year on Rhapsody. I also asked this question on 3 separate Capt Corners a few months ago (during "Discovery Project" discussion) with regard to capital cost depreciation of the newer ships vs. older ships which have already been fully depreciated. The older ships are "paid off". Their problem is their life span and cost of operating... like an old car with 250,000 miles, if the engine blows up, do you replace a $5000 engine into a car that's worth only $1000? Same with a older ship. At some point keeping that ship healthy, running and especially modernized & up to current clientele standards won't make sense. For now, keep changing the oil and cross fingers (& toes)
